Overview

Estrella Duque is affiliated with the Spanish National Research Council in Spain. Their research primarily focuses on the intersection of biochemistry, genetics, and molecular biology, with 17 publications in this field. Key subfields of study include molecular biology, biomedical engineering, plant science, biotechnology, and renewable energy, sustainability, and the environment.

Their work involves several main topics, notably microbial metabolic engineering and bioproduction, biofuel production and bioconversion, biochemical and biochemical processes, enzyme catalysis and immobilization, enzyme structure and function, alkaline phosphatase research studies, and anaerobic digestion and biogas production.
